Re: Saginaw 4spd 200-4r swap

I believe that you will have to replace the whole axle because the old one is meant to pivot. The only auto trans that I can think of that came with a bolt on yoke is the TH400(475). Which usually came in the 1 ton and bigger plus in motor homes too.
If you're still using the torque tube I am figuring that you are using the original truck 4 speed, right? That is shorter than a 2004r. If it is the 60's and 70's 4 speed car saginaw than it should be the same length.
If your motor came from a 72 C10 and is a 6 cylinder it could either be a 250 or a 292.
